Character Background
Sonea
Sonea was born in the slums of Imardin. Her magical abilities were discovered by accident, thrusting her into the elitist Magicians’ Guild. Overcoming prejudice, she became the first Black Magician since Akkarin. Her background informs her empathy for the marginalized.
Akkarin
Akkarin’s history as High Lord is marked by controversial decisions, especially his use of forbidden magic. His exile and return to the Guild cast a long shadow, coloring his relationships and guidance.
Cery
Cery grew up alongside Sonea in the slums, joining the Thieves to survive. His rise through the criminal hierarchy gives him unique insight into the city’s underbelly, making him an invaluable ally.
Lorkin
Lorkin was raised within the Guild, sheltered but curious. His parentage as Sonea’s son brings expectations. His decision to engage with the Traitors demonstrates his willingness to challenge norms.
Dannyl
Dannyl’s career as a magician has been shaped by his intellectual curiosity and diplomatic missions. His sexuality and outsider status often position him as a bridge between cultures.
Regin
Regin is from a privileged background and initially opposed Sonea’s presence in the Guild. His development reflects his ability to adapt and learn from others.
Kallen
Kallen’s role as a Black Magician places him in a position of authority. His past is less explored, but his loyalty to the Guild and its rules is clear.
Savara
Savara hails from the secretive Traitor society. Her upbringing instilled resilience and secrecy. Her relationship with Lorkin challenges her loyalties.
Skellin
Little is known about Skellin’s past, but his rise to power in the criminal world suggests a history of violence and cunning.
Osen
Osen’s administrative background ensures the Guild’s operations continue despite conflict. His neutral stance makes him a trustworthy mediator.

In-Depth Character Analysis
Sonea
Overview
Sonea is the heart of "The Rogue." Her development from an outsider to a respected Black Magician represents both personal and institutional transformation. Her empathy for the marginalized and her dedication to justice challenge the Guild’s elitism.
Psychological Profile
Sonea’s compassion is rooted in her upbringing among the poor. She struggles with the responsibilities of her power, fearing misuse and prejudice. Her relationships, especially with her son and Akkarin, test her resolve and influence her leadership style.
Key Moments
- Sonea’s confrontation with the Guild’s prejudice.
- Her moral debates about using forbidden magic.
- Efforts to balance Guild duties with loyalty to friends like Cery.
Character Arc
Sonea’s arc is one of acceptance and transformation. She earns the Guild’s respect through her actions and integrity, ultimately bridging divides between the powerful and the powerless.

Character Dynamics and Themes
Power and Responsibility
Many characters grapple with the consequences of power. Sonea and Akkarin must use their abilities judiciously. Lorkin and Savara navigate leadership in uncharted territory.
Prejudice and Change
Sonea’s journey exposes deep-seated biases in the Guild. Regin’s transformation mirrors the institution’s slow progress toward inclusivity.
Loyalty and Betrayal
Cery’s unwavering loyalty contrasts with Skellin’s treachery. Savara’s choices test the limits of devotion.
Family and Sacrifice
Sonea’s relationship with Lorkin underscores generational divides and the sacrifices parents make. Akkarin’s mentorship is a form of chosen family.
